Attesting and Submitting an MU1 Amendment

Complete the final step of an MU1 amendment by legally attesting to the updated information and submitting it to state regulators through NMLS.

About this task

The Attest and Submit option is the final step when filing a Company (MU1) amendment. This action is only available after the filing passes all completeness checks (including any associated MU2 requirements when applicable). The attestation must display the name of a natural person after the word “I” and the licensee’s name after the word “of.” Selecting this option constitutes a legal attestation to all states in which the company is maintaining a license through NMLS. Procedure

  1. Navigate to the NMLS Login page (State Context).
  2. Log in to your NMLS account.
  3. Select Filing > Company (MU1) from the menu.
    The Company Filing screen is displayed.
  4. Select Create New Filing.
    The Company Form (MU1) opens, beginning on the Business Activities screen.
  5. Open the MU1 amendment filing you wish to submit and review the completeness check results.
    Note: If errors are listed, click the section link to navigate to the issue, correct it, and return to the Attest and Submit section. Repeat until all errors are resolved.
  6. Review the attestation language displayed in the Attest and Submit section.
  7. Select the checkbox next to I verify that I am the named person above and that I am authorized to attest and submit this filing on behalf of the Licensee.
  8. Select Attest and Submit.
  9. If prompted, complete the payment process on the one-time payment page.
    Note: You may be prompted for payment for certain amendments, but many amendments do not require a fee. For general fee information, see NMLS Processing Fees.
